The Broader Narrative: Giannis's Commitment and Championship Aspirations
This thrilling road win comes at a time when the broader narrative around Giannis Antetokounmpo extends far beyond individual game statistics. Speculation about his long-term future with the Milwaukee Bucks has been a constant talking point, especially given his impending free agency after the 2021 season. Following a frustrating playoff exit where the top-seeded Bucks were eliminated in five games, Giannis was noticeably frustrated, fueling discussions about his next move. Yet, in the wake of such a victory, his actions and words continue to reinforce his loyalty to Milwaukee.
Giannis has consistently stated his intent to stick with the small-market Bucks, refusing to demand a trade. His meeting with Bucks owner Marc Lasry on Saturday to discuss his future underscores the seriousness of these discussions. The Bucks are poised to offer their generational talent a multi-year supermax deal, reportedly worth around $221 million, an offer that signifies their unwavering commitment to keeping him in Milwaukee. This significant financial commitment, combined with the team's ongoing efforts to build a championship contender, forms the crux of the decision.
As Giannis himself put it, "Some see a wall and go in [another direction)," highlighting his resilience and determination to overcome obstacles rather than seek an easier path.
